As a student, math and science always came easy to Ben, so engineering was the perfect fit in terms of career path. After working in the biofuels and solvent extraction industry for Cargill, he joined KFI. He appreciates the variety of projects and industries, as well as the committed midwestern work ethic focused on delivering the best possible product for clients.

Ben’s industry experience as a chemical engineer includes engineering, project management and operation experience in soybean extraction, biodiesel production, and USP-grade glycerine refining. Flexible and results-oriented, he has experience in both the design and management of full-scale facility operations. He has served as project manager during the preliminary engineering and design phases of various-sized construction projects. Along with his design experience, Ben has extensive full-time field experience in the construction and start-up phases of industrial project work.
